Description
Screenshot of a rewards quiz panel asking, “Which five are programming languages?”. Eight horizontal answer tiles are visible: “PHP”, “Java”, “WordPress”, “Python”, “Joomla”, “Swift”, “Magento”, and “HTML”. Tiles for “PHP”, “Java”, “Python”, and “Swift” are shaded green with small check-mark icons, showing they were selected; the remaining four stay white. In the upper-right corner, black text reads “10/30 points” with a smaller “4/5”, indicating the user only picked four of the expected five answers. The UI humorously implies the quiz considers HTML a programming language while classifying CMS names like WordPress, Joomla, and Magento as non-languages, poking fun at the perennial markup-vs-language debate among developers
